"He used dirty tricks": Croatian heavyweight reveals the truth about Fury's autopsy
Agron Smakichi injured Tyson Fury

The owner of the World Boxing Council (WBC) belt, Tyson Fury, provoked the situation with his injury himself while preparing for the fight against Oleksandr Usyk (21-0, 14 KOs). The Gypsy King, as the Briton is called, constantly provoked his sparring partner and used dirty tricks during the training fight.

Croatian heavyweight Agron Smakici (20-2, 18 KOs), who inflicted the autopsy on Tyson, told talkSport in an interview. According to him, Fury grabbed him by the head during the sparring and delivered prohibited blows to the back of the head. The punch that caused the cut was accidental.

"Nothing special happened. Tyson just had a blast with his bad talk and dirty punches. When I put my head down, he used dirty moves, which caused a lot of tension. And then I gave it 100 percent, and unfortunately, the injury happened... I am 100% sure that my first punch caused the injury. Also, after the dissection, he didn't say it was an elbow or anything like that. Maybe it was just a passing shot, but it wasn't intentional," said Smakici.

As a reminder, Usyk and Fury were supposed to fight on February 17, but due to an autopsy, the fight was postponed to May 18. The day before, the World Boxing Organization (WBO) made a statement about the rematch between the Ukrainian and the Briton. In turn, promoter Eddie Hearn informed that, according to the organizers of boxing nights in Saudi Arabia, the winner of the Usyk-Fury fight on May 18 will fight the strongest in the confrontation between Anthony Joshua (27-3, 24 KOs) and Francis Ngannou (0-, 0 KOs).
